Herr’s Snack Factory Tour

Address: 271 Old Baltimore Pike, Nottingham, PA 19362, USA

Museum

“My wife and I went on the Herr's Snack Factory tour and our guide "Baily" was very nice and very knowledgeable about the operations of the factory and how everything was made. We saw several different areas where they were making potato chips, tortilla chips, and pretzels. We saw how they added the different spices and flavors and watched as the machines automatically moved the the products from one place to another, weighed them and then bagged and boxed them. It was all very interesting, and at the end, we got to sample hot potato chips right off the line and they were delicious! I highly recommend this tour!”
